Island Creation
Shooting the lava ocean entry was no easy task. It was a constant battle with steam, timing the shutter, and hoping for a clearing to see the lava. For this shot I wanted a close up crop of the lava making its way into the ocean. Zooming all the way in I focused solely on the edge of the bench where the lava rolled into the ocean. I did not get to see the dripping lava action that I really wanted but this rolling action was quite eventful as well. I took many shots trying to get the timing right and hoping for a clear scene. Eventually the steam cleared for a short span and the red lava glowed intensely against the blue backdrop of twilight. Thanks again to Lava Light for taking us out and showing us an amazing time!
